Congress Blue
About Congress Blue
Congress Blue, represented by the hexadecimal color code #034B94, is a deep, muted shade of blue. It evokes feelings of trust, stability, and professionalism. In the RGB color model, it is composed of 1.18% red, 29.41% green, and 58.04% blue. The color is often associated with governmental institutions and formal settings due to its serious and dignified nature. Its CMYK values are 99% cyan, 67% magenta, 0% yellow, and 42% black. The hex color #034B94 sits towards the darker end of the blue spectrum, making it effective for backgrounds or text where contrast is desired. This color is relatively low in saturation, offering a subdued and sophisticated appearance, rather than a vibrant or energetic one.
The hex color #034B94, also known as Congress Blue, presents several accessibility considerations for web developers. Its dark hue results in a low luminance value, meaning it requires careful pairing with text and other foreground elements. When using #034B94 as a background color, ensure that the text color provides sufficient contrast, ideally adhering to W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) AA or AAA standards. A cont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text is recommended. Using contrast checking tools can help verify compliance. Avoid using this color for elements that convey important information if sufficient contrast cannot be achieved. Consider providing alternative color schemes for users with visual impairments. Large, bold fonts can help improve readability when using this color. Always test color combinations with users to ensure optimal accessibility.

Corporate Web Design
In web design, Congress Blue is great for headers, navigation bars, and call-to-action buttons, especially for sites wanting to convey trust and professionalism. Its depth evokes stability and reliability, making it ideal for corporate websites, financial institutions, or government agencies. When used sparingly as a background color, complement it with white or light-colored text to ensure readability and accessibility. Also consider incorporating lighter shades of blue or complementary colors like yellows or oranges as accents to create visual interest and balance.
Interior Design Accent
In interior design, Congress Blue works well as an accent wall color in offices or living rooms, creating a sophisticated and calming atmosphere. Combine it with neutral colors like gray, beige, or white to prevent the space from feeling too dark or overwhelming. It can also be used for upholstery or decorative items such as cushions, curtains, or rugs to add a pop of color and elegance. The deep blue also pairs beautifully with natural wood tones and metallic accents like gold or silver.
Fashion and Apparel
In fashion, Congress Blue can be used to create a sense of formality and sophistication. It is suitable for business attire, such as suits or dresses, and can be paired with neutral colors like black, white, or gray for a classic look. It also works well as an accent color in accessories such as scarves, handbags, or shoes. For a more casual look, Congress Blue can be combined with denim or lighter shades of blue.
